What Is a System32 Hal.Dll File?

Hal.dll is a file vital for Windows operation; Windows can't function without it. There are various versions for single-processor and multi-processor computers.

  1. Function

    • The hal.dll file supports multiple hardware configurations without the need for multiple versions of Windows. All Windows components use a hal.dll file to access hardware.

    Location

    • The hal.dll file is located in the Windows System32 folder. "Hal" stands for "hardware abstraction layer."

    Other Versions

    • Other variations for the hal.dll file include halapic.dll and halaacpi.dll for single processors and halmps.dll and halmacpi.dll for computers with multiple processors. In most cases, the installation process renames these versions as hal.dll.

    Fun Fact

    • In most cases, the hal.dll file is 132 kilobytes (132,000 bytes).

    Warning

    • Disabling, altering or deleting any hal.dll files causes total loss of computer functionality, and you may have to reinstall Windows.
